LIFE’S BOOK OF REVELATIONS
If you want to know people
Observe how they are
When they don’t have to be kind
To get what they want
When they don’t need to be nice
To secure their existence
When they don’t have to put up a show
Of strength or weakness
To protect their safety and preserve their advantage
When they have you in their power
Within the boundaries of their Circle of influence
On their sovereign soil
At their mercy
This is when you know a people
This is when you know a human being
When they have the opportunity to do anything with you
And get away with it
This is when you know yourself –
When you have the opportunity to do something
And get away with it.
– Che Chidi Chukwumerije
TENDERLY
I hold you tenderly
Like a precious thought
I sparingly share
Only with strangers
For they know not its worth
Will not rob me of it or its meaning or
Crush it to death like a writer
Crushes an idea in his mind –
Might be a butterfly
Might be a petal
Might be a story that would have changed minds –
Gone, unwritten, unspoken, unshared.
– Che Chidi Chukwumerije.
KNOCK KNOCK KNOCKING ON WHOSE DOOR?
Opportunity is temptation
Take not every one that comes
It knocks but once, they say
But where does it open into?
Stay on your path.
When in doubt,
Listen inwards.
– Che Chidi Chukwumerije.
